
词汇分析:foreseeable
“foreseeable”是一个形容词,意指可以预见的、可预料的。它通常用于描述某种情况或结果在未来的某个时间内是可以预见的。
词义辨析
作为形容词:指某些事件或情况在合理的情况下可以被预见。
近义词
predictable(可预测的)
expected(预期的)
foretold(预言的)
反义词
unforeseeable(不可预见的)
unexpected(意外的)
字典参考
柯林斯词典:foreseeable - that can be foreseen or predicted.
牛津词典:foreseeable - able to be foreseen or predicted.
用法
在句子中,"foreseeable"常用于法律、商业及日常对话中,描述可以合理预测的事件或状况。
例句
The **outcome** of the project is **foreseeable** based on the current trends.
根据当前趋势,该项目的**结果**是**可预见的**。
In the **foreseeable** future, we are likely to see more **advancements** in technology.
在**可预见**的未来,我们可能会看到更多技术上的**进步**。
The risks involved in this investment are **foreseeable** and should be carefully assessed.
这一投资中涉及的风险是**可预见的**,应当谨慎评估。
There are **foreseeable** challenges when implementing the new policy.
实施新政策时会遇到**可预见的**挑战。
It is **foreseeable** that the climate will continue to change over the next few decades.
未来几十年,气候将继续变化是**可预见的**。
The **foreseeable** impact of the pandemic has affected many businesses.
疫情的**可预见的**影响已经影响了许多企业。
They are preparing for the **foreseeable** consequences of their actions.
他们正在为自己行为的**可预见的**后果做准备。
